Output e80c71179db5e6929ea12bb20f5de416da9cab02b612c8a8578d747c3fc5b4fa:1

value
2236000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a3f455d6ffc998c9d3b3c6c9a611e0cf33b73b6 OP_EQUAL
address
3EHzyACraamyU1BwHDC4Gk1XF5TzfE6GBh
transaction
e80c71179db5e6929ea12bb20f5de416da9cab02b612c8a8578d747c3fc5b4fa
confirmations
300368
spent
true